| Original file line number | Diff line number | Diff line change |
|---|---|---|
| @@ -0,0 +1,258 @@ | ||
| [System.Diagnostics.CodeAnalysis.SuppressMessageAttribute('PSUseDeclaredVarsMoreThanAssignments', '', Justification = 'Suppressing this rule because Script Analyzer does not understand Pester syntax.')] | ||
| param () | ||
|
|
||
| BeforeDiscovery { | ||
| try | ||
| { | ||
| if (-not (Get-Module -Name 'DscResource.Test')) | ||
| { | ||
| # Assumes dependencies have been resolved, so if this module is not available, run 'noop' task. | ||
| if (-not (Get-Module -Name 'DscResource.Test' -ListAvailable)) | ||
| { | ||
| # Redirect all streams to $null, except the error stream (stream 2) | ||
| & "$PSScriptRoot/../../../build.ps1" -Tasks 'noop' 3>&1 4>&1 5>&1 6>&1 > $null |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| # If the dependencies have not been resolved, this will throw an error. | ||
| Import-Module -Name 'DscResource.Test' -Force -ErrorAction 'Stop' |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| catch [System.IO.FileNotFoundException] | ||
| { | ||
| throw 'DscResource.Test module dependency not found. Please run ".\build.ps1 -ResolveDependency -Tasks noop" first.' |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| BeforeAll { | ||
| $script:moduleName = 'SqlServerDsc' | ||
|
|
||
| Import-Module -Name $script:moduleName -Force -ErrorAction 'Stop' |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| Describe 'Disable-SqlDscAudit' -Tag @('Integration_SQL2017', 'Integration_SQL2019', 'Integration_SQL2022') { | ||
| BeforeAll { | ||
| # Starting the named instance SQL Server service prior to running tests. | ||
| Start-Service -Name 'MSSQL$DSCSQLTEST' -Verbose -ErrorAction 'Stop' | ||
|
|
||
| $script:mockInstanceName = 'DSCSQLTEST' | ||
| $script:mockComputerName = Get-ComputerName | ||
|
|
||
| $mockSqlAdministratorUserName = 'SqlAdmin' # Using computer name as NetBIOS name throw exception. | ||
| $mockSqlAdministratorPassword = ConvertTo-SecureString -String 'P@ssw0rd1' -AsPlainText -Force | ||
|
|
||
| $script:mockSqlAdminCredential = [System.Management.Automation.PSCredential]::new($mockSqlAdministratorUserName, $mockSqlAdministratorPassword) | ||
|
|
||
| $script:serverObject = Connect-SqlDscDatabaseEngine -InstanceName $script:mockInstanceName -Credential $script:mockSqlAdminCredential -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| AfterAll { | ||
| Disconnect-SqlDscDatabaseEngine -ServerObject $script:serverObject | ||
|
|
||
| # Stop the named instance SQL Server service to save memory on the build worker. | ||
| Stop-Service -Name 'MSSQL$DSCSQLTEST' -Verbose -ErrorAction 'Stop' |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| Context 'When disabling an audit using ServerObject parameter set' { | ||
| BeforeEach { | ||
| # Create and enable a test audit for each test | ||
| $script:testAuditName = 'SqlDscTestDisableAudit_' + (Get-Random) | ||
| $null = New-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-LogType 'ApplicationLog' -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$null = Enable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| AfterEach { | ||
| # Clean up: Disable and remove the test audit if it still exists |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| if ($existingAudit) | ||
| { | ||
| # Disable the audit first if it's enabled (required before removal) | ||
| if ($existingAudit.Enabled)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| $null = Remove-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||

|
||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should disable an enabled audit successfully' { | ||
| # Verify audit exists and is enabled before disabling |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$existingA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$existingAudit.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audit |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audit is now disabled |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should throw error when trying to disable non-existent audit' { | ||
| {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name 'NonExistentAudit' -Force -ErrorAction Stop } | | ||
| Should -Throw |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should support the Refresh parameter' { | ||
| # Verify audit exists and is enabled before disabling |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$existingA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$existingAudit.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audit with Refresh parameter |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-Refresh -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audit is now disabled |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| Context 'When disabling an audit using AuditObject parameter set' { | ||
| BeforeEach { | ||
| # Create and enable a test audit for each test | ||
| $script:testAuditNameForObject = 'SqlDscTestDisableAuditObj_' + (Get-Random) | ||
| $null = New-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-LogType 'ApplicationLog' -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$null = Enable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| AfterEach { | ||
| # Clean up: Disable and remove the test audit if it still exists |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| if ($existingAudit) | ||
| { | ||
| # Disable the audit first if it's enabled (required before removal) | ||
| if ($existingAudit.Enabled)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| $null = Remove-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should disable an audit using audit object' { | ||
| $auditObject =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$auditObject |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$auditObject.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audit using audit object |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-AuditObject $auditObject -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audit is now disabled |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should support pipeline input with audit object' { | ||
| $auditObject =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$auditObject |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$auditObject.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audit using pipeline | ||
| $auditObject | Disable-SqlDscAudit -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audit is now disabled |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ForObject -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| Context 'When disabling an audit using ServerObject parameter set with pipeline' { | ||
| BeforeEach { | ||
| # Create and enable a test audit for each test | ||
| $script:testAuditNameForPipeline = 'SqlDscTestDisableAuditPipe_' + (Get-Random) | ||
| $null = New-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-LogType 'ApplicationLog' -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$null = Enable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| AfterEach { | ||
| # Clean up: Disable and remove the test audit if it still exists |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| if ($existingAudit) | ||
| { | ||
| # Disable the audit first if it's enabled (required before removal) | ||
| if ($existingAudit.Enabled)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| $null = Remove-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should support pipeline input with server object' { | ||
| # Verify audit exists and is enabled before disabling |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$existingA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$existingAudit.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audit using pipeline with server object | ||
| $script:serverObject | Disable-SqlDscAudit -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audit is now disabled |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$script:testAuditNameForPipeline -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| Context 'When disabling multiple audits' { | ||
| BeforeAll { | ||
| # Create and enable multiple test audits | ||
| $script:testAuditNames = @( | ||
| 'SqlDscTestMultiDisable1_' + (Get-Random), | ||
| 'SqlDscTestMultiDisable2_' + (Get-Random) | ||
| ) | ||
|
|
||
| foreach ($auditName in $script:testAuditNames)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= New-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-LogType 'ApplicationLog' -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$null = Enable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| AfterAll { | ||
| # Clean up: Disable and remove all test audits | ||
| foreach ($auditName in $script:testAuditNames) | ||
| { |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| if ($existingAudit) | ||
| { | ||
| # Disable the audit first if it's enabled (required before removal) | ||
| if ($existingAudit.Enabled)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| $null = Remove-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-Force -ErrorAction 'SilentlyContinue' |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| It 'Should disable multiple audits successfully' { | ||
| # Verify audits exist and are enabled before disabling | ||
| foreach ($auditName in $script:testAuditNames) | ||
| { | ||
| $existingA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$existingA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$existingAudit.Enabled | Should -BeTrue |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| # Disable the audits | ||
| foreach ($auditName in $script:testAuditNames) | ||
| { | ||
| $null = Disable-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-Force -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| # Verify audits are now disabled | ||
| foreach ($auditName in $script:testAuditNames) | ||
| { | ||
| $disabledAudit = Get-SqlDscAudit -ServerObject $script:serverObject -Name $auditName -ErrorAction Stop | ||
| $disabledAudit |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ty | ||
| $disabledAudit.Enabled | Should -BeFalse |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
